-
idDescrição: Campo autoincrementável, não deve ser enviado ao inserir um novo registro!
Dados técnicos:- Tipo de campo: Campo de texto
- Campo obrigatório: Sim
- Quant. máx. de caracteres: 11
- Campo auto incrementável: Sim
-
id_produtoDescrição: Relacionado com o campo id da tabela Produtos.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Sim
- Valores disponíveis:
-
id_almoxDescrição: Relacionado com o campo id da tabela Almoxarifado.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Sim
- Valores disponíveis:
-
filial_idDescrição: Relacionado com o campo id da tabela Filial.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Sim
- Valores disponíveis:
-
id_saldo_almoxDescrição: Relacionado com o campo id da tabela view_prod_estoque_almox.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
id_loteDescrição: Relacionado com o campo id da tabela Lote.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Não
- Valores disponíveis:
-
id_unidadeDescrição: Relacionado com o campo id da tabela Unidades por produto.
Dados técnicos:- Tipo de campo: Campo de busca avançada
- Campo obrigatório: Sim
- Valores disponíveis:
-
data_inventarioD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Sim
- Quant. máx. de caracteres: 10
- Máscara: Calendário - 99/99/9999
- Calendário: Sim
-
estoque_atualD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Máscara: Número 0.00
- Somente leitura: Sim
-
saldo_loteD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Somente leitura: Sim
-
novo_estoqueD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Sim
- Quant. máx. de caracteres: 15
- Máscara: Número 0,000000000
-
custo_medio_atualD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 15
- Somente leitura: Sim
-
novo_custo_medioD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Sim
- Quant. máx. de caracteres: 15
- Máscara: Número 0,000000000
-
preco_baseDados técnicos:
- Tipo de campo: Campo de texto
- Campo obrigatório: Não
- Quant. máx. de caracteres: 55
- Máscara: R$ - 9.999,99
-
Inserir
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$dados = array( 'id_produto' => '', 'id_almox' => '', 'filial_id' => '', 'id_saldo_almox' => '', 'id_lote' => '', 'id_unidade' => '', 'data_inventario' => '', 'estoque_atual' => '', 'saldo_lote' => '', 'novo_estoque' => '', 'custo_medio_atual' => '', 'novo_custo_medio' => '', 'preco_base' => '' ); $api->post('inventario_estoque_almox', $dados); $retorno = $api->getRespostaConteudo(false);// false para json | true para array
-
Editar
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$dados = array( 'id_produto' => '', 'id_almox' => '', 'filial_id' => '', 'id_saldo_almox' => '', 'id_lote' => '', 'id_unidade' => '', 'data_inventario' => '', 'estoque_atual' => '', 'saldo_lote' => '', 'novo_estoque' => '', 'custo_medio_atual' => '', 'novo_custo_medio' => '', 'preco_base' => '' ); $registro = '1';//registro a ser editado $api->put('inventario_estoque_almox', $dados, $registro); $retorno = $api->getRespostaConteudo(false);// false para json | true para array
-
Deletar
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$registro = '1';//registro a ser deletado $api->delete('inventario_estoque_almox', $registro); $retorno = $api->getRespostaConteudo(false);// false para json | true para array
-
Listar
require(__DIR__ . DIRECTORY_SEPARATOR . 'WebserviceClient.php'); $host = 'https://SEU_DOMINIO/webservice/v1'; $token = '6:4dacdb8e47193e8cbbabe508c3c59b4547e463817b1d9b9a1d20ab4812fe1a62';//token gerado no cadastro do usuario (verificar permissões) $selfSigned = true; //true para certificado auto assinado $api = new IXCsoft\WebserviceClient($host, $token, $selfSigned); $params = array( 'qtype' => 'inventario_estoque_almox.id',//campo de filtro 'query' => '1',//valor para consultar 'oper' => '=',//operador da consulta 'page' => '1',//página a ser mostrada 'rp' => '20',//quantidade de registros por página 'sortname' => 'inventario_estoque_almox.id',//campo para ordenar a consulta 'sortorder' => 'desc'//ordenação (asc= crescente | desc=decrescente) ); $api->get('inventario_estoque_almox', $params); $retorno = $api->getRespostaConteudo(false);// false para json | true para array